• 제목/요약/키워드: code sequence

검색결과 599건 처리시간 0.033초

부울함수를 이용한 부호계열 발생알고리즘 분석 부호계열발생기 구성 (Analysis of Code Sequence Generating Algorism and Implementation of Code Sequence Generator using Boolean Functions)

  • 이정재
    • 융합신호처리학회논문지
    • /
    • 제13권4호
    • /
    • pp.194-200
    • /
    • 2012
  • 본 논문에서는 S.Bostas와 V.Kumar[7]에 의하여 제안되고 $GF(2^n)$에서 정의되는 부호계열 발생알고리즘을 분석하고, 길이 n인 이진벡터로 이루어지는 벡터공간 $F_2$으로부터, 두 원소로 정의되는 공간 $F_2$로 사상할 수 있는 부울함수를 이용하여 발생기 구성 함수를 도출하였다. 차수 n=5와 n=7인 두 종류의 최소 다항식을 이용한 피드벡 쉬프트레지스터를 기반으로 Trace 함수로부터 부호계열 발생기 구성 부울함수를 도출하고 발생기를 설계 구성하였으며 이를 이용하여 두 종류의 부호계열 군을 발생하였다. 발생된 부호계열의 주기는 각각 31과 127로서 주기 $L=2^n-1$을 만족하고 ${\tau}=0$을 제외한 자기상관함수 값과 상호상관함수 값이 각각 {-9, -1, 7}과 {-17, -1, 15}로서 상관함수 값 $R_{i,j}({\tau})=\{-2^{(n+1)/2}-1,-1,2^{(n+1)/2}-1\}$의 특성을 만족하였다. 이 결과로부터 부울함수를 이용한 부호계열 발생기 설계와 구성이 타당함을 확인하였다.

A Novel M-ary Code-Selected Direct Sequence BPAM UWB Communication System

  • Bai, Zhiquan;Kwak, Kyung-Sup
    • ETRI Journal
    • /
    • 제28권1호
    • /
    • pp.95-98
    • /
    • 2006
  • In this letter, a novel M-ary code-selected direct sequence (DS) ultra-wideband (UWB) communication system is presented. Our purpose is to achieve a high data rate by an M-ary code-selected direct sequence bipolar pulse amplitude modulation (MCSDS-BPAM) scheme. In this system, a particular DS code sequence is selected by the $log_2M$/2 bits from the DS gold code set. This scheme can accomplish both a high data rate without increasing the system bandwidth or changing the pulse shape and improve the BER with an increase of modulation level M even at a lower signal-to-noise ratio (SNR). The receiver signal processing algorithm is given for an MCSDS-BPAM UWB system over an ideal AWGN channel and correlation receivers.

  • PDF

Converting Panax ginseng DNA and chemical fingerprints into two-dimensional barcode

  • Cai, Yong;Li, Peng;Li, Xi-Wen;Zhao, Jing;Chen, Hai;Yang, Qing;Hu, Hao
    • Journal of Ginseng Research
    • /
    • 제41권3호
    • /
    • pp.339-346
    • /
    • 2017
  • Background: In this study, we investigated how to convert the Panax ginseng DNA sequence code and chemical fingerprints into a two-dimensional code. In order to improve the compression efficiency, GATC2Bytes and digital merger compression algorithms are proposed. Methods: HPLC chemical fingerprint data of 10 groups of P. ginseng from Northeast China and the internal transcribed spacer 2 (ITS2) sequence code as the DNA sequence code were ready for conversion. In order to convert such data into a two-dimensional code, the following six steps were performed: First, the chemical fingerprint characteristic data sets were obtained through the inflection filtering algorithm. Second, precompression processing of such data sets is undertaken. Third, precompression processing was undertaken with the P. ginseng DNA (ITS2) sequence codes. Fourth, the precompressed chemical fingerprint data and the DNA (ITS2) sequence code were combined in accordance with the set data format. Such combined data can be compressed by Zlib, an open source data compression algorithm. Finally, the compressed data generated a two-dimensional code called a quick response code (QR code). Results: Through the abovementioned converting process, it can be found that the number of bytes needed for storing P. ginseng chemical fingerprints and its DNA (ITS2) sequence code can be greatly reduced. After GTCA2Bytes algorithm processing, the ITS2 compression rate reaches 75% and the chemical fingerprint compression rate exceeds 99.65% via filtration and digital merger compression algorithm processing. Therefore, the overall compression ratio even exceeds 99.36%. The capacity of the formed QR code is around 0.5k, which can easily and successfully be read and identified by any smartphone. Conclusion: P. ginseng chemical fingerprints and its DNA (ITS2) sequence code can form a QR code after data processing, and therefore the QR code can be a perfect carrier of the authenticity and quality of P. ginseng information. This study provides a theoretical basis for the development of a quality traceability system of traditional Chinese medicine based on a two-dimensional code.

Improving Malicious Web Code Classification with Sequence by Machine Learning

  • Paik, Incheon
    • IEIE Transactions on Smart Processing and Computing
    • /
    • 제3권5호
    • /
    • pp.319-324
    • /
    • 2014
  • Web applications make life more convenient. Many web applications have several kinds of user input (e.g. personal information, a user's comment of commercial goods, etc.) for the activities. On the other hand, there are a range of vulnerabilities in the input functions of Web applications. Malicious actions can be attempted using the free accessibility of many web applications. Attacks by the exploitation of these input vulnerabilities can be achieved by injecting malicious web code; it enables one to perform a variety of illegal actions, such as SQL Injection Attacks (SQLIAs) and Cross Site Scripting (XSS). These actions come down to theft, replacing personal information, or phishing. The existing solutions use a parser for the code, are limited to fixed and very small patterns, and are difficult to adapt to variations. A machine learning method can give leverage to cover a far broader range of malicious web code and is easy to adapt to variations and changes. Therefore, this paper suggests the adaptable classification of malicious web code by machine learning approaches for detecting the exploitation user inputs. The approach usually identifies the "looks-like malicious" code for real malicious code. More detailed classification using sequence information is also introduced. The precision for the "looks-like malicious code" is 99% and for the precise classification with sequence is 90%.

사진데이타를 위한 한 Adaptive Data Compression 방법 (An Adaptive Data Compression Algorithm for Video Data)

  • 김재균
    • 대한전자공학회논문지
    • /
    • 제12권2호
    • /
    • pp.1-10
    • /
    • 1975
  • 본 논문은 사진데이타에 쉽게 적용할수있는 한 adaptive data compression 방법을 노표시하였다. 이웃 sample data 사이의 높은 correlation때문에 발생할 부호화 복잡성을 간편한 sample difference data로 대처하였으며, 자단의 statistical nonstationarity에 적응키 위해서 여덟가지 부호(code)로 구성된 code set중에서 최적부호를 선택토록 하였다. code erst는 두가지 등장부호와 여섯가지 보완형 Shannon-Fanro 부호로 되었다. difference data의 확률분포는 Laplacian model로, entropy의 확률분포는 Gaussian model대 하였다. 부호선별 Paranleter로서 entropy와 Pr[차이값=0]=Po를 비교하였다. 콤퓨타 실험결과 이 adaptive coding 방법으로 2대 1의 데이타 감축비를 얻었다. 이 방법은 fixed coding에 비해서 데이타 감축비와 부호화효율에서 약 10%와 15%의 이득을 주었다. 또한 도는 entropy보다 휠신 편리한 부호선별 parameter인 중시에 entropy 경우와 1% 내외의 좋은 결과를 얻을수 있음이 확인되었다. This paper presents an adaptive data compression algorithm for video data. The coling complexity due to the high correlation in the given data sequence is alleviated by coding the difference data, sequence rather than the data sequence itself. The adaptation to the nonstationary statistics of the data is confined within a code set, which consists of two constant length cades and six modified Shannon·Fano codes. lt is assumed that the probability distributions of tile difference data sequence and of the data entropy are Laplacian and Gaussion, respectively. The adaptive coding performance is compared for two code selection criteria: entropy and pr[difference value=0]=po. It is shown that data compression ratio 2 : 1 is achievable with the adaptive coding. The gain by the adaptive coding over the fixed coding is shown to be about 10% in compression ratio and 15% in code efficiency. In addition, po is found to he not only a convenient criterion for code selection, but also such efficient a parameter as to perform almost like entropy.

  • PDF

부호분할 다중통신 시스템을 위한 Bent 부호발생 및 특성에 관한 연구 (A Study on the generation and characteristics of Bent codes for Code Division Multiple Access Communication System)

  • 이정재;최삼길;한영열
    • 한국통신학회논문지
    • /
    • 제14권2호
    • /
    • pp.137-145
    • /
    • 1989
  • 本文에서는 變形된 bent函數를 利用하여 bent 器를 構成하였으며 實驗과 시뮬레이숀을 通하여 發生된 bent 系列은 週期 $2^n$-1, 最大相關函數 $2n/2$+1과 最大符號群을 $2n/2$個를 갖으며 要求하는 系列로 쉽게 初期化될 수 있어 한 符號에서 다른 符號로의 變換이 빠르게 이루어질 수 있음을 보였다. 그리고 DS-CDMA를 위한 同期시스템을 bent 符號發生器를 국부 符號發生器로 利用하고 sliding相關器와 DLL 方式을 각각 初期同期 시스템과 追跡同期 시스템으로 構成하였으며 符號同期에 對한 動作特性을 확인하였다.

  • PDF

직접시퀀스 확산대역 시스템을 위한 Extended Kalman Filter 기반의 PN 부호 동기화 성능 (Performance of PN Code Synchronization with Extended Kalman Filter for a Direct-Sequence Spread-Spectrum System)

  • 김진영;양재수
    • 정보통신설비학회논문지
    • /
    • 제8권3호
    • /
    • pp.107-110
    • /
    • 2009
  • In this paper, a PN code tracking loop with extended Kalman filter (EKF) is proposed for a direct-sequence spread-spectrum. EKF is used to estimate amplitude and delay in a multipath. fading channel. It is shown that tracking error performance is significantly improved by EKF compared with a conventional tracking loop.

  • PDF

순환천이변조 주파수도약대역확산/시분할다중접속 시스템의 성능 개선에 관한 연구 (Study on Performance Enhancement for a Cyclic Code Shift Keying Frequency Hopping Spread Spectrum/Time Division Multiple Access System)

  • 김은철;김승춘;이형근
    • 전기전자학회논문지
    • /
    • 제16권1호
    • /
    • pp.51-55
    • /
    • 2012
  • 본 논문에서는 순환천이변조 (CCSK: cyclic code shift keying) 시퀀스로 삼진 시퀀스를 적용하는 것을 제안하였다. 그리고 순환천이변조를 적용한 주파수도약대역확산/시분할다중접속 (FHSS/TDMA: frequency hopping spread spectrum/time division multiple access) 시스템에서 성능을 모의실험 하였다. 실험에서 무선 채널은 레일레이(Rayleigh) 페이딩 채널로 모델링하였다. 모의 실험 결과로부터 순환천이변조 시퀀스로 무작위 시퀀스를 사용한 시스템보다 삼진 시퀀스를 적용한 시스템이 더 높은 성능을 보이는 것이 증명되었다.

Rayleigh 페이팅 채널에서의 Binary 직접 시퀀스 확산 대역 다중 접근 통신에 관한 연구 (A Study on Binary Direct-Sequence Spread Spectrum Multiple Access Communications over Rayleigh Fading Channels)

  • 허문기;박상규
    • 대한전자공학회논문지
    • /
    • 제26권12호
    • /
    • pp.1910-1917
    • /
    • 1989
  • This paper shows the performances of asynchronous binary direct-sequence spread-spectrum multiple access communication systems with Rayleigh fading and White Gaussian noise. The performance measures considered are worst-case bit error probability and average SNR depending on code sequences and chip waveforms. The code sequences used are m-sequence and Gold sequence with period 31.The chip waveforms employed are rectangular, sinusoidal and something other chip waveforms.

  • PDF

암호화를 위한 정규기저 기반 부호계열 발생 알고리즘 분석 및 발생기 구성 (Analysis of Code Sequence Generating Algorithm and Its Implementation based on Normal Bases for Encryption)

  • 이정재
    • 융합신호처리학회논문지
    • /
    • 제15권2호
    • /
    • pp.48-54
    • /
    • 2014
  • 원소 ${\in}F(p)$에 대하여 두 종류의 기저함수가 알려져 있다. 통상적인 다항식 기저(polynomial bases)는 $\{1,{\alpha},{\alpha}^2,{\cdots},{\alpha}^{n-1}\}$로 이루어지고 이와 다르게 정규 기저(normal bases)는 $\{{\alpha},{\alpha}^p,{\alpha}^{p^2},{\cdots},{\alpha}^{p^{n-1}}\}$의 형태를 갖는다. 본 논문에서는 소수 p의 원소로 이루어지는 유한장 GF(p)상에서 n차원 벡터공간인 확대장 $GF(p^n)$을 이룰 수 있는 정규기저의 발생과 생성에 대하여 검토하고 정규기저를 기반으로 부호계열 발생알고리즘을 분석하여 발생기구성함수를 도출하였다. 차수 n=5와 n=7인 두 종류의 정규기저를 생성할 수 있는 정규다항식을 발견하고 부호계열 발생기를 설계 구성하였다. 마지막으로 Simulink를 이용하여 두 종류(n=5, n=7)의 부호계열 그룹을 발생시키고 발생된 부호계열간의 자기상관함수, $R_{i,i}(\tau)$와 상호상관함수, $R_{i,j}(\tau)$, $i{\neq}j$ 특성을 분석하였다. 이 결과로부터 정규기저를 이용한 부호계열 발생알고리즘의 분석, 그리고 부호계열 발생기 설계와 구성이 타당함을 확인하였다.